Cryptocurrency can be hard to wrap your head around, I get it. But there is a simple way to understand this intangible asset — and that is by understanding how the value of money and currency works in the real world today.

Step 1 — How money and currency works

In the physical world, money was created from precious metals, like gold and silver. Because these were limited in quantity, and could be owned, gold and silver had value. So we created a system of using that resource to pay for things in an exchange of value. And coins were created from these metals, so that the amount of value was uniform, and could be counted.

As this happened, each country — as a group of individuals under a system of governance — created its own version of this, in different shapes, sizes and denominations. This, is currency (GBP, USD, etc).
